Q: Is 44,136,276 a Prime Number?
A: No, 44,136,276 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 44136276 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 12 3,678,023 7,356,046 11,034,069 14,712,092 22,068,138 and 44,136,276, with no remainder.
Since 44,136,276 cannot be divided by just 1 and 44,136,276, it is not a prime number.
